Southernhay House Hotel
4.5/545 Comentarios
This was the third hotel we stayed at on this UK trip. We arrived a few hours before the stated check in time and instead of ”you can check in now, but I'll have to charge you for an extra day” we were told that the room would probably be ready in an hour - they'd let us know and we were welcome to have a drink or some lunch. We had both a drink and some lunch and then we were informed that the room was ready and our bags had already been taken upstairs. No extra charge. And unlike so many hotels these days, they actually tidy the room and change out the linens on a daily basis. Just like before Covid! The staff are delightful. After a day or so the staff get to know you and what your preferences are. They brought me glasses of water when I was sitting outside without being asked. The bartenders were very good at mixing cocktails and perfectly made drinks they were unfamiliar with. The food in the restaurant was exceptionally good, although we had one hiccup with a breakfast. We only had dinner there one evening - for a group of 8. It was a bit pricy but the service made it worth it. Very close to the cathedral and shopping. Staff suggestions for dining outside the property were mostly very good. I wish they'd had a lift as it was very difficult for me to navigate the stairs, but I was aware of that before we arrived and I managed. (They did bring the bags down for us when we checked out.) We were a group of three couples staying and they were very accommodating. Any deficiencies are made up by the excellence of the staff.
